Louis Althusser
A philosopher and academic associated with Marxist theory. Developed the concept of ideological state apparatuses, emphasizing how societal institutions reinforce ideology. Contributed to structuralism and the understanding of capitalist society. Authored several works, including 'For Marx' and 'Reading Capital', which shaped contemporary philosophy and social theory. Engaged with the dynamics between philosophy and politics, influencing various fields of study.

Continue ReadingKonstantinos Mitsotakis
Born in 1918, a prominent figure in Greek politics served as the Prime Minister from 1990 to 1993. He was instrumental in the modernization of the New Democracy party and focused on economic reforms during his term. Mitsotakis also held various ministerial positions before becoming Prime Minister, including Minister of Transportation and Communications. He actively participated in the Greek political landscape for several decades, contributing to policy discussions and party leadership.
